BGB-10188 overview

BGB-10188 is under development for the treatment of relapsed/refractory chronic lymphocytic leukemia, small lymphocytic lymphoma, follicular lymphoma, marginal zone lymphoma, mantle cell lymphoma, diffuse large B cell lymphoma, advanced solid tumors including non-small cell lung cancer, small-cell lung cancer metastatic melanoma, head and neck squamous cell cancer, hepatocellular carcinoma, gastric or gastroesophageal junction carcinoma, nasopharyngeal carcinoma, renal cell carcinoma, cervical cancer, triple-negative breast cancer, ovarian cancer, endometrial carcinoma, esophageal cancer, urothelial carcinoma, fallopian tube cancer, peritoneal cancer and epithelial ovarian cancer. It is administered by the oral route as a capsule. It acts by targeting phosphatidylinositol 3-kinase delta (PIK3D).

BeiGene overview

BeiGene is a biotechnology company. It is specialized in the development and commercialization of immuno-oncology medicines to treat cancers. The company offers BRUKINSA, a BTK (Bruton’s tyrosine kinase) inhibitor against mantle cell lymphoma (MCL). BeiGene also provides Zanubrutinib (BGB-3111), a small molecule inhibitor of BTK to treat B cell malignancies; Tislelizumab (BGB-A317), a monoclonal antibody targeting solid tumors and hematologic cancer; and Pamiparib (BGB-290) against solid tumor malignancies. The company has operations in the US, Australia, Germany, Spain, Switzerland, and Italy. BeiGene is headquartered in Beijing, China.
